Venice, January 1945. Emma works as an apprentice at Sior Bepi’s bakery. Despite the anxiety caused by the presence of German soldiers in the streets, she enjoys her work—the delivery rounds, the smell of fresh bread, and Elio’s company. However, lately, the people around her seem to be keeping too many secrets. What is in the red notebook her brother asks her to hide under the statue of Sior Rioba in Campo dei Mori? Who is the student with the dictionary, Elio’s mysterious friend? And why does Venice one day wake up all painted in red?

A fresh coming-of-age novel about the final months before the Liberation, inspired by historical events.
